    Hi all, I'm not Familiar with creating Setup in VS.NET. I want to create a setup(MSI) for my web-application and create my Database (Sql-Server 2000) through this setup.So i generated TSql script of my database and its related such as stored procedured(s),Table(s) and etc.But As you know with OSQL.ExE Utility we can run Tsql Script file (*.Sql) from command line for example: Osql.ExE /E /i Test.Sql So i must create a custom action(as far as i know)in my setup for running Osql.exe, BUT I DON'T KNOW HOW SHOULD I DO THIS.? Is it possible to help me step by step.? Best Regards.
